The Function of Probate Bonds



Probate bonds function as a crucial monetary defense mechanism for executors and managers looking after the distribution of an estate. As an executor or administrator, you have the obligation to handle the possessions and financial debts of the departed individual's estate. The probate bond, likewise called an administrator bond or fiduciary bond, makes sure that you accomplish your obligations ethically and lawfully.

By calling for a probate bond, the court aims to guard the estate from any kind of potential mismanagement or misbehavior on your component. If you, as the executor or manager, act dishonestly or negligently, the bond provides a form of insurance to compensate the recipients of the estate for any economic losses incurred. This security is crucial in cases where the administrator makes errors in taking care of the estate's properties or falls short to adhere to the legal requirements of the probate procedure.

Eventually, probate bonds use comfort to the recipients of the estate, as they supply a layer of monetary safety and security against the threats connected with estate management.
